Tim Marsden, marketing director at MyTravel, has confirmed that Clear Marketing has been re-appointed to its advertising account, whilst also stating that the current rebranding of the Going Places outlets has now been put on hold.

Rochdale-based Airtours plc began undertaking a huge rebranding to MyTravel last year, with their 750 Going Places outlets due to assume the name over the course of 2002/03. However, it appears as though the current financial standing of the company has scuppered these plans, causing them to retain the Going Places brand.

Talking about the developments at the group, Marsden said, “We have 90 per cent awareness of the Going Places brand, so it makes sense to leave it that way.”

“We are in the process of rebadging the 150 or so stores already rebranded as MyTravel back to Going Places, and by the time we enter the peak trading period of January we’ll have rebadged around 140.”

“It would perhaps be accurate to say we’ve delayed the initial rebranding. We simply do not have the money at the moment, given the current business situation.”

He added that it “made sense to stick with Clear”, given their past experience with Going Places.
